Wrap the futex operations in GUAP locks and unlocks.
Does it means futex doesn't work anymore once only patch 1 is applied
? If so, then you should split patch 1 in two parts and reorder
patches so that guap can only be activated once all necessary changes
are done. Otherwise the serie won't be bisectable
